摘要
Ni-Fe-Co/Cu(/Co) superlattices were prepared by RF sputtering. These films showed low field GMR with Cu layer thickness t(Cu) = 0.9 nm and 2.0 nm. Thermal stability of the structure and the magnetoresistance were studied. The MR ratios of the films with t(Cu) = 2.0 nm and with Co layers were thermally more stable than those films with t(Cu) = 2.0 nm and without Co layers.
